Paul281 Posted August 1, 2006 Report Share Posted August 1, 2006 Jack, there are two (2) electric starter options that I know of. The Eclipse Y-150 and E-80. Unfortunately they are hard to find and expensive when found. A mechanic could probably fashion a mount for a SkyTec starter and submit a 337 form to the FAA for approval. Not sure if anyone has tried this. The hand-crank works off the same mounting pad as the electric starter. You would keep the handle in the baggage compartment and it fits through a hole in the left side cowling. It is direct-drive, not inertia. I prefer to hand prop mine. Wedging myself between the prop and landing gear seems dangerous to me. Good luck. Paul Bretanus President International Ryan Club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
